Acoustic Architecture Elements Full-Size Closed-Back Ear Cup Design / 16Hz to 22,000Hz Frequency Response / 60 Ohms System Impedance / 101 dB SPL Sensitivity Rating / Neodymium Dynamic Elements Matrix
Input Interface / Integration Hardwired 8-Foot Straight Single-Entry Cord, Gold-Plated 1/8-inch (3.5mm) Stereo Audio Connection Plug Node, Straight Heavy-Duty Strain Relief Boot
Integrated Peripheral Assembly Koss R80 Headphone Set Assembly / Fold-Flat Circumaural Cushion Modules / Dual-Axis Adjusting Headband Array / 1/4-inch (6.3mm) Stereo Adapter Attachment Node
Structural Physical Proportions 3.80" Width x 3.30" Depth x 7.80" Height / Lightweight Studio Protective Chassis Structural Mass Weight: 0.51 Lbs
